Examples of Krok 1 tests

93. Examination of a patient suffering from cancer of urinary bladder revealed high rate of serotonin and hydroxyanthranilic acid. It is caused by excess of the following amino acid in the organism:

A. Tryptophan

B. Alanine

C. Histidine

D. Methionine

E. Tyrosine

94. High levels of serotonin and 3-oxianthranilate are revealed in the blood of a patient suffering from urinary bladder cancer. By the disturbance of the metabolism of what amino acid is it caused?

A. Tryptophan.

B. Alanine.

C. Histidine.

D. Methionine.

E. Tyrosine.

95. Glutamate decarboxylation results in formation of inhibitory transmitter in CNS. Name it:

A. GABA

B. Glutathione

C. Histamine

D. Serotonin

E. Asparagine

97. A patient diagnosed with carcinoid of bowels was admitted to the hospital. Analysis revealed high production of serotonin. It is known that this substance is formed of tryptophane aminooacid. What biochemical mechanism underlies this process?

A. Decarboxylation

B. Desamination

C. Microsomal oxydation

D. Transamination

E. Formation of paired compounds

98. A patient with a cranial trauma manifests repeated epileptoid seizures. The biosynthesis of what biogenic amine is disturbed in this clinical situation?

A. GABA

B. Histamine

C. Adrenaline

C. Serotonin

E. Dopamine

99. 12 hours after an accute attack of retrosternal pain a patient presented a jump of aspartate aminotransferase activity in blood serum. What pathology is this deviation typical for?

A. Myocardium infarction

B. Viral hepatitis

C. Collagenosis

D. Diabetes mellitus

E. Diabetes insipidus

102. Biogenic amines, namely histamine, serotonin, dopamine etc., are very active substances that affect markedly various physiological functions of the organism. What biochemical process is the principal pathway for biogenic amines production in body tissues?

A. Decarboxylation of amino acids.

B. Deamination of amino acids.

C. Transamination of amino acids.

D. Oxidation of amino acids.

E. Reductive animation.

103. In diagnostics of an acute viral hepatitis estimation of the next enzymatic activity in blood serum is the most valuable:

A. Alanyl aminotransferase

B. Glutathion peroxidase

C. Creatine kinase

D. Amylase

E. Alkaline phosphatase

104. In psychiatric practice, biogenic amines and their derivatives arc used for the treatment of certain diseases of the central nervous system. Name the substance of the mentioned below biochemical class which acts as an inhibitory mediator.

A. GABA.

B. Histamine.

C. Serotonin.

D. Dopamine.

E. Taurine.

106. In course of histidine catabolism a biogenic amine is formed that has powerful vasodilatating effect. Name it:

A. Histamine

B. Serotonin

C. Dioxyphenylalanine

D. Noradrenalin

E. Dopamine

107. In clinical practice for parentheral nutrition a protein hydrolysate is used. Amino acid constituents of such hydrolysate were separated with the aid of paper chromatography into acidic and basic. Chose an acidic amino acid from listed below:

A. Aspartate

B. Threonine

C. Serine

D. Glycine

E. Lysine

110. A 7-year-old child was admitted to an emergency clinic in the state of allergic shock provoked by a wasp sting. High concentration of histamine was determined in the patient's blood. Which biochemical reaction leads to the production of this amine?

A. Decarboxylation.

B. Hydroxylation.

C. Dehydration.

D Deamination.

E. Reduction.

111. During hypersensitivity test a patient got subcutaneous injection of an antigen which caused reddening of skin, edema, pain as a result of histamine action. This biogenic amine is generated as a result of transformation of the following histidine amino acid:

A. Decarboxylation

B. Methylation

C. Phosphorylation

D. Isomerization

E. Deaminization
